Explore Jamestown’s Top Attractions

  • Beavertail Lighthouse: Discover the breathtaking views and rich maritime history at Beavertail Lighthouse, a picturesque landmark that offers stunning vistas of Narragansett Bay, perfect for romantic wedding photographs.

  • Fort Wetherill State Park: Explore the scenic beauty of Fort Wetherill State Park, where you can enjoy hiking trails and picnic areas surrounded by nature, creating an idyllic setting for pre-wedding celebrations.

  • Jamestown Museum: Delve into the local heritage at the Jamestown Museum, showcasing fascinating exhibits about the island’s history, which can provide cultural inspiration for your wedding theme.

  • Clingstone: Admire Clingstone, a unique house perched on a rocky outcrop, which often captures the imagination of couples looking for a distinctive backdrop for their wedding photos.

Jamestown Frequently Asked Questions

The best months for a wedding in Jamestown are typically late spring through early fall, specifically May to October, when the weather is most pleasant for outdoor celebrations.

To get married in Jamestown you need to obtain a marriage license from any city or town hall in the state, with a fee and identification required; there is no waiting period after obtaining the license.

Scenic locations for wedding photos in Jamestown include the stunning Beavertail Lighthouse, the picturesque waterfront at Mackerel Cove, and the charming landscapes of Fort Wetherill State Park.

Guests traveling to Jamestown have access to several transportation options, including local ferries, taxis, and ride-sharing services, while nearby airports offer additional connectivity.
